Update .gitea/workflows/deploy-ci.yaml

This commit is contained in:
2025-06-08 19:32:48 +02:00
parent 9f0847eb41
commit 6bfac482ba

View File

@@ -57,6 +57,7 @@ jobs:
content=$(echo "$readme_json" | jq -r .content 2>/dev/null \ content=$(echo "$readme_json" | jq -r .content 2>/dev/null \
| base64 -d 2>/dev/null || echo "") | base64 -d 2>/dev/null || echo "")
# strip BOM from first line and CRLF
content=$(echo "$content" \ content=$(echo "$content" \
| sed $'1s/^\xEF\xBB\xBF//' \ | sed $'1s/^\xEF\xBB\xBF//' \
| sed 's/\r$//') | sed 's/\r$//')
@@ -66,13 +67,14 @@ jobs:
echo "$content" | sed -n '1,10p' | sed -n l echo "$content" | sed -n '1,10p' | sed -n l
fi fi
if echo "$content" | grep -qE '^[[:space:]]*#[[:space:]]*Skins[[:space:]]*$'; then # match any occurrence of "Skins"
echo "DEBUG: Regex match for '# Skins' in $owner/$repo" if echo "$content" | grep -q 'Skins'; then
echo "DEBUG: 'Skins' found in $owner/$repo"
echo "$owner/$repo" >> "$valid_repos_file" echo "$owner/$repo" >> "$valid_repos_file"
echo "added $owner/$repo" echo "added $owner/$repo"
repo_matched=true repo_matched=true
else else
echo "DEBUG: No regex match in $owner/$repo" echo "DEBUG: no 'Skins' in $owner/$repo"
fi fi
done done